United States Marines 5th Medical Battalion corpsmen load litter wounded onto a barge in Pacific Ocean during World War II.

Causalities during the invasion of Iwo Jima, Japan by United States during World War II. United States 5th Marines Division, 5th Medical Battalion,C Company corpsmen transfer litter wounded on a pontoon barge from a LST (Landing ship Tank). A stretcher casualty hoisted from tank deck of LST through an open hatch. Casualties on litters being lowered to pontoon barge alongside the LST. Corpsmen load litters onto a pontoon barge. A crane operator operates a large crane on the deck of LST.

Wounded Marines being loaded aboard USS Lubbock from a LCVP in Pacific Ocean during World War II.

Causalities during the invasion of Iwo Jima, Japan by United States during World War II. A litter wounded being loaded aboard a LCVP (Landing Craft Vehicle Personnel). Navy hospital ship USS Samaritan (AH-10) at anchor. Wounded aboard the LCVP underway in the Pacific Ocean. U.S. Navy PBM mariner at sea. LCVP comes along side USS Lubbock( APA-197). Litter wounded being hoisted aboard the USS Lubbock.

Wounded Marines being treated aboard USS Lubbock in Pacific Ocean during invasion of Iwo Jima of World War II.

Causalities during the invasion of Iwo Jima, Japan by United States during World War II. A medic dresses the wounds of an injured Marine in a wardroom aboard the USS Lubbock. Blood plasma being given to an injured Marine. Medic inserts the needle of a peripheral line into the skin of the injured. A man holds a bottle of blood plasma. Bottle being hanged on a hook. A wound being dressed by the medics as the injured Marine smokes a cigarette. Wounded lying in beds with their name tags. Medics fill up details on the tags.

Marines assemble a radar aboard a LST in Pacific Ocean as they head towards Iwo Jima, Japan during World War II.

United States Marines during the invasion of Iwo Jima, Japan by United States in World War II. Marines aboard a LST (Landing Ship Tank) as they work on steel frame structures to construct antennas as aircraft warning equipment. Man use a hoist to pull up a part of radar gear onto antennae. Men work on the electronic gear on the deck of LST. Men assemble warning equipment aboard LST. A gunner's mate pass out carbine to Marines. Radar being assembled as men pull up steel frame structures and put them together.
